Abstract(in English) In this paper, we describe SKEYRUS, a system, which enables the integrated structure-keyword searches on XML data using the rUID numbering scheme. rUID has been designed to be robust in structural update and applicable to arbitrarily large XML documents. SKEYRUS accepts XPath expressions containing word-containment predicates as the input. The structural feature and the ability to generate XPath axes of rUID are exploited in query processing. Preliminary performance results of SKEYRUS were also reported.
